From 72b25cee709e4aa504e7f2b59a18bfffcbd4eeb2 Mon Sep 17 00:00:00 2001 From: Ryan Yin Date: Thu, 7 Nov 2024 22:13:51 +0800 Subject: [PATCH] fix(home/base/gui/terminal/wezterm): failed to compile on x86_64-darwin --- home/base/gui/terminal/wezterm.nix |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/home/base/gui/terminal/wezterm.nix b/home/base/gui/terminal/wezterm.nix index b2f67071..0a8b554b 100644 --- a/home/base/gui/terminal/wezterm.nix +++ b/home/base/gui/terminal/wezterm.nix @@ -21,8 +21,11 @@ programs.wezterm = { enable = true; # disable - # install wezterm via homebrew on macOS to avoid compilation, dummy package here. - package = pkgs.wezterm; + # install wezterm via homebrew on "x86_64-darwin" to avoid compilation, dummy package here. + package = + if pkgs.system == "x86_64-darwin" + then pkgs.hello + else pkgs.wezterm; enableBashIntegration = pkgs.stdenv.isLinux; enableZshIntegration = pkgs.stdenv.isLinux;